“Morgan Stanley tops quarterly estimates as equity trading revenue surges 45%”

“…Here’s what the company reported: The company said earnings rose 26% to $4.32 billion, or $2.60 per share, while revenue climbed 17% to a record $17.74 billion…” https://www.cnbc.com/2025/04/11/morgan-stanley-ms-q1-2025-earnings.html
